Understanding Off-Road Travel Systems
An off-road travel system consists not simply of the cars themselves but likewise the gear, tools, and techniques necessary for successful off-roading. This system can include:

Off-Road Vehicles: These are specially developed to hold up against rough terrains. Common examples consist of trucks, SUVs, ATVs, and dirt bikes.

Security Equipment: Essential for guaranteeing a safe journey, consisting of helmets, emergency treatment sets, and recovery equipment.

Navigation Tools: GPS devices, maps, and compasses that help in accurately outlining a course through unknown territories.

Camping Gear: For extended trips, camping equipment ends up being vital. This includes camping tents, cooking devices, and other basics.

Upkeep Tools: Off-road lorries can suffer wear and tear; therefore, a toolkit for on-the-go repair work is essential.

Off-Roading Etiquette
While the adventure of off-roading can be liberating, it's important to follow particular guidelines to make sure responsible usage of the environment. Here's a list of off-roading etiquette tips:

Stay on Established Trails: This lessens environmental destruction and secures wildlife habitats.

Be Respectful to Others: Acknowledge other travelers and follow suitable speed limits.

Prevent Creating Noise Pollution: Excessive sound can interrupt wildlife and other visitors.

Leave No Trace: Carry out what you bring in; respect the natural landscape.

Understand Local Laws: Stay upgraded on local policies and comply with them.
